Conventional Keys
These are the a lot of standard keys used in older cars. They are generally made of metal and function no electronic elements. Replacement is typically simple and generally requires a locksmith or dealer.
Transponder Keys
Transponder keys come equipped with a chip that sends a special signal to the vehicle's ignition system. If the key isn't recognized, the vehicle won't start. Changing a transponder key generally involves not just cutting a new key however likewise programming the chip, which can increase both the intricacy and expense of replacement.
Smart Keys
Smart keys utilize innovative innovation permitting keyless entry and ignition. Rather of inserting a key, drivers need to have the clever key within proximity to start their vehicle. Replacing smart keys can be costly due to the technology included.

The procedure for replacing a car key can differ depending on the key type and the car model. Here's a basic summary of the actions included:
Step-by-Step Key Replacement Process
Determine the Key Type:
Determine whether the key is a conventional, transponder, wise key, or remote fob.
Gather Necessary Information:
Have your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and evidence of ownership prepared to assist in the replacement process.
Pick a Replacement Method:
Dealership: The most trusted method, however typically the most pricey. Best for smart keys and complicated transponder keys.Locksmith: A more economical alternative if dealing with traditional or some transponder keys. Look for specialists in automotive keys.Online Services: Websites exist that deal key cutting and programs services; however, care is recommended with possible security dangers.
Program the Key:
If applicable, programs needs to be carried out to sync the brand-new key with the vehicle's systems. This can need specialized equipment frequently offered at a dealership or automotive locksmith.
Evaluate the Key:
After replacement, test the new key's functionality to guarantee it operates all car functions, including ignition and remote functions.Expenses of Car Key Replacement
